Burton Bradstock
Known as one of the gateways to Dorset´s iconic Jurassic Coast, families love to visit this unique area for its fossil laden beaches, Olympic-class sailing waters and unique chalk cliffs criss-crossed with walking trails.

Getting there
- On the map Sugar Ray is located in St Brides close to the seaside town of Burton Bradstock and Hive Beach, 40 miles from Poole.
- By car The house is just over three hours from central London.
- By train The nearest train stations are Dorchester South and Axminster, both 15 miles away, with regular trains from London.
- By air The nearest airport is Exeter, just 38 miles west of Burton Bradstock.

To Do
Chesil Beach
An 18-mile stretch of shingle beach, Chesil Beach famously forms part of the UNESCO protected Jurassic Coast. There are better spots for swimming but Chesil is great for walking (east or west) and fascinating for those with a particular interest in geology.
To Do
Abbotsbury Swannery
See the swans at Abbotsbury, the only managed colony of nesting mute swans in the world. Found near Abbotsbury village, the site sprawls over one-hectare around the Fleet Lagoon and can be home to over 600 swans at a time.
To See
Bridport
Bridport is famous for its markets on Wednesdays and Saturdays, as well as its array of independent shops. Visit the Vintage Quarter for antique and collectable hunting and head to Bridport Museum to learn about the ‘Bridport Dagger’.
